Common HVAC Services Scams in Cedar Creek

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ators

🚫

Upfront Payment Disappearance

Scammer quotes low, demands full payment for 'parts' upfront, then vanishes without doing the work.

🚫

Bait-and-Switch Pricing

Ultra-low initial quote, but after starting, 'discovers' major issues needing thousands more.

🚫

Unnecessary Replacement Push

Claims your entire system needs replacement when a simple repair would suffice, to upsell.

🚫

Unlicensed Fly-by-Night Operators

Poses as expert, does shoddy work or causes damage, then disappears without warranty.

How to Verify a Professional

1

Insurance

Request a Certificate of Insurance (COI) for liability and workers' comp. Call the listed insurer using contact details on the COI to confirm coverage is active. This protects you from accident liabilities.

2

Licensing

Texas requires HVAC contractors to hold an Air Conditioning Contractor license from TDLR. Visit TDLR.texas.gov or call 800-803-9202 to verify the license number and status. Always check before any work starts.

3

References

Ask for 3-5 recent local references in Bastrop County. Contact them directly to verify work quality, punctuality, and overall satisfaction. Real pros have happy local customers.

Protection FAQs

Are HVAC contractors required to be licensed in Cedar Creek, TX?

Yes, statewide in Texas via TDLR. Always verify the license online or by phone before hiring.

What if an HVAC pro demands full payment upfront?

Red flag—walk away. Legitimate contractors take small deposits and balance on completion.

How do I confirm insurance coverage?

Get a COI and call the insurance company listed to verify it's current and adequate.

Why avoid door-to-door HVAC salesmen?

Common scam tactic. Trustworthy pros come from referrals or established local businesses.

What makes a quote too good to be true?

If it's much lower than others, expect bait-and-switch. Compare 3+ quotes.

Should I get everything in writing?

Absolutely. Written contracts protect against disputes over scope, price, or warranties.
